Understanding why money is important in business goes beyond the mere fact of having capital to operate. It's about strategic financial management, which is pivotal for sustainable growth and profitability. Effective financial management serves as the backbone of any successful organization, enabling not only survival in competitive markets but also fostering innovation and expansion. It involves meticulous planning, monitoring, and analysis of financial operations, which together drive strategic decision-making and long-term success.
At the heart of effective financial management lies the creation of a robust framework that aligns with the organization's strategic goals. Consulting giants like McKinsey and Bain emphasize the significance of integrating financial planning with strategic objectives to ensure resources are allocated efficiently. This integration helps in identifying profitable ventures, optimizing costs, and mitigating risks, thereby ensuring that the organization remains financially healthy and competitive. A well-structured financial management strategy acts as a template for operational excellence, guiding leaders in making informed decisions that propel the organization forward.
Moreover, liquidity management is a critical aspect of why money is important in business. It's not just about having funds but managing them in a way that ensures the organization can cover its short-term obligations while investing in long-term opportunities. This balance is crucial for maintaining operational integrity and fostering stakeholder confidence. Effective cash flow management, a key component of financial management, enables organizations to navigate through economic uncertainties, ensuring they remain resilient and agile. By maintaining adequate liquidity, organizations can seize growth opportunities without compromising their operational capabilities.
Cost management and operational efficiency are central to driving profitability. An organization's ability to scrutinize expenses and streamline operations directly impacts its bottom line. Consulting firms often provide strategies and frameworks that help organizations identify inefficiencies and areas where costs can be reduced without sacrificing quality or performance. This involves a thorough analysis of all operational aspects, from supply chain management to employee productivity, to identify cost-saving opportunities while ensuring the organization remains competitive and innovative.
Implementing technology and automation is a strategic approach to enhancing efficiency and reducing costs. Digital transformation initiatives, for example, can streamline processes, reduce manual errors, and ultimately lead to significant cost savings. Moreover, adopting advanced analytics and business intelligence tools can provide insights into spending patterns, operational bottlenecks, and customer behavior, which in turn can inform strategic decisions that enhance profitability and growth.
Effective financial management also means investing in areas that promise the highest returns. This prioritization requires a deep understanding of the market, the organization's capabilities, and potential growth areas. By focusing resources on high-return initiatives, organizations can ensure that every dollar spent contributes to sustainable growth and long-term profitability.
Financial analytics provide a foundation for informed decision-making, offering insights that guide strategic planning and performance management. In today's data-driven environment, leveraging financial data to forecast trends, assess risks, and identify opportunities is crucial for maintaining a competitive edge. Organizations that excel in financial analytics can anticipate market changes, adapt their strategies accordingly, and make proactive decisions that drive growth and profitability.
Moreover, financial analytics enable organizations to measure the impact of their strategic decisions, providing a feedback loop that informs future planning. This continuous cycle of analysis, decision-making, and evaluation is essential for refining strategies and ensuring that the organization remains aligned with its financial goals. By effectively utilizing financial analytics, leaders can steer their organizations toward optimal financial health and strategic success.
In conclusion, the importance of money in business cannot be overstated. It is the fuel that powers growth, innovation, and operational excellence. However, it's the strategic management of financial resources that truly drives sustainable growth and profitability. Organizations that master the art of financial management—integrating it with their strategic planning, optimizing costs and efficiency, and leveraging financial analytics for informed decision-making—are the ones that thrive in the ever-evolving business landscape.
